What is aRacer?

aRacer is a programmable performance ECU system designed for motorcycles, ATVs, and UTVs. Unlike a piggyback fuel controller, an aRacer ECU replaces the factory ECU and provides complete control over fuel delivery, ignition timing, engine protection strategies, and many advanced tuning features.

Do I need to tune the ECU?

Every ECU includes a Quick Burn calibration to get the vehicle running.

Completely stock vehicles often perform well using the Quick Burn calibration without further adjustments.

Modified engines should always be professionally tuned.


Can I tune the ECU myself?

Yes.

The aRacer mobile app allows many common adjustments.

SpeedTuningX PC software provides complete calibration access for advanced users and professional tuners.

What is the AF3?

The AF3 is a high-speed wideband oxygen controller that allows:

  • AutoTune
  • Wideband Closed Loop Control
  • High-speed AFR logging
  • Accurate fueling corrections

Will the AF3 work with every ECU?

No.

The AF3 is compatible with the newer X and XX generation ECUs.

Earlier ECUs generally require an AF2 or AF1 module.


Should I leave AutoTune on all the time?

Generally, no.

The recommended process is:

  1. Use AutoTune to build your calibration.
  2. Switch off the key to save learned corrections.
  3. Turn AutoTune off.
  4. Enable Wideband Closed Loop Control.

This provides excellent drivability while maintaining a stable calibration.
